  • Copland* • Jenkins* • Bernstein* • Gershwin* - Richard Stoltzman - The London Symphony Orchestra / Michael Tilson Thomas & Eric Stern* ‎- Clarinet Concerto / Goodbye / Sonata For Clarinet / Three Preludes
    Label: RCA Victor Red Seal ‎- 09026 61790 2
    Format: CD, Club Edition
    Country: US
    Released:1993
    Genre: Classical
    Style: Modern
